Vineyard Theatre Cancels CHECKERS Until Further Noticeby BWW News Desk - October 30, 2012Due to extensive power outages in downtown Manhattan as a result of the hurricane, Vineyard Theatre (108 E. 15 St. in Union Square) is cancelling performances of its world-premiere production of Checkers until further notice, starting this evening, Tuesday, October 30.
